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74445385852 35869 156
747051491 78208 8474
747051491 78208 8474
52 27 80
All about undefined
Interested in learning more?
747051491 78208 8474
52 27 80
See more
34908064 0582
87809579405 1845199122 09683
See more
22458676069 56277 990
23334 66 34145723 907267 63321842891
See more